A Tribute to Space Bat

By Ali S. in Animals & Pets, Science & Tech, Video Clips on Mar 19, 2009 at 4:44 pm


[YouTube - Link]

We all are still in mourning for Space Bat who took the ultimate ride to the Heavens and beyond by holding on to dear life to the Discovery Space Shuttle. This is a tribute to remember what the brave little guy did by being the first and tragically last Bat to go to space…we’ll always remember you Space Bat…Godspeed! :(
